Pansy Rae Giles Obituary

It is with deep sorrow that we announce the death of Pansy Rae Giles of Decatur, Texas, born in Petersburg, Texas, who passed away on January 12, 2024, at the age of 82, leaving to mourn family and friends. You can send your sympathy in the guestbook provided and share it with the family.

She was predeceased by : her father Clayton Johnson; her husband Walter Gene Giles; her mother Ruby Lucille Fitzgerald; her sister Patsy Mae Peek; and her son Gregory Doyle.

She is survived by : her sisters, Wanda Keen, Kathy Medlin and Susie Bramwell; and her daughters, Cheryl Morse, Linda Webb (Walter Giles Jr.), Becky Rhoudes and Gena Anders.

A funeral service was held on Friday, January 19th 2024 at 1:00 PM at the Faith Tabernacle Assembly of God Church (1101 Audra Ln, Denton, TX 76209). A graveside service will be held on Saturday, November 9th 2024 at 3:00 PM at the Anneville Cemetery.
